Letter to parishoners

The letter below was sent to all registered parishoners. For school families, it was sent through school. For non-school families, it was mailed to their home address. A survey was sent with the letter.

*******************************

January 9, 2006

Dear Parishioners,

As was mentioned this weekend, here is the survey we are sending for INFORMATION GATHERING PURPOSES only.

The pastors of the BBAMP parishes have been in conversation for quite some time about the possibility of regionalizing some of our schools. Two years ago the parish councils and other leaders of our parishes did a study of the demographics of our parishes. We looked at trends of the past five years regarding the parish membership, baptism rates, kindergarten enrollment, grade by grade student population, and other records. We then projected out five years in the future to see where our enrollment would be.

What became apparent was that Ascension, St. Barnabas, St. Bartholomew and St. Pius X schools are declining in enrollment. They are still healthy, and each parish is taking responsible steps to help our schools remain available, affordable, and of the highest possible quality. Our principals are working together to share ideas, resources, and staff to help us provide a solid Catholic education to students of all our parishes.

When we saw the regional school develop in the St. Denis, St. Helen, and St. Lawrence parishes, we asked ourselves, “Is this something we need to be looking at here?” That is all we are doing at this point. We have made no decisions. We are only asking the important questions that will help us make the most informed decision we can for the future of our Catholic students and their parents. We have asked Fr. Joe Atcher, director of the Office of Lifelong Formation and Education for the Archdiocese, to advise us in this process. He recommended surveying our parishes.

Please complete the enclosed survey and return it to your parish by January 20th via the Sunday collection, mail, or parish or school office. It is very important that we hear back from you. We thank God and pray for you daily.
